Police investigating a break-in at the home of England star Raheem Sterling have confirmed items including jewellery and watches were stolen.
The player left the England World Cup squad in Qatar after intruders broke into his home in Oxshott, Surrey, on Saturday.
Surrey Police said no-one was at home at the time and no threats of violence were involved.
A spokesperson for Sterling said he was “shaken” by the news.
They added that “as soon as he was alerted he wanted to get home, concerned for the well-being of his children”.
